Scaling an image

When scaling an image, you can call cv2.resize() with a specific size, and the scaling factors (fx and fy) will be calculated based on the provided size, as shown in the following code:

resized_image = cv2.resize(image, (width * 2, height * 2), interpolation=cv2.INTER_LINEAR)

On the other hand, you can provide both the fx and fy values. For example, if you want to shrink the image by a factor of 2, you can use the following code:

dst_image = cv2.resize(image, None, fx=0.5, fy=0.5, interpolation=cv2.INTER_AREA)
